Religion & Politics in America: الدين والسياسة في أميركا: صعود المسيحيين الإنجيليين وأثرهمThis study discusses the dimensions and interactions of both, religion and politics, in the United States of America (USA), and with special refer to the strong influential role of Christian Evangelists in determining the US policies. Though the subject was previously explored by several writers, this book is special distinguished analyzing the historical background and the roots of Christian Evangelism, all the way till their present status and power. Remarkably, the author presents “in perfect doses” a blend of ideology and events, past and present (updated till late 2006), all tied up in a well organized concise academic approach. |
